Admission in NIT is solely on the basis of your rank in JEE Mains and not your class 12th percentage.

I am assuming you from general category

Your profile suggest that your home state is Telangana

With 75 percentile



I am  sorry to tell you but with this rank you have low chances in any NIT, even in lower ones.

For example,

Cosing rank for some of the nits for which closing rank goes low are listed below along with their closing rank in the 6th round of josaa counselling 2020 under other state  for general category  :-

  • National Institute of Technology Sikkim, Civil Engineering :- 47412

  • National Institute of Technology, Mizoram, Civil Engineering:- 49757

  • National Institute of Technology Agartala, Biotechnology and Biochemical Engineering :- 50,010

You can check the same at

https://josaa.nic.in/Result/Result/currentorcr.aspx

From above, it is clear that you need at least a rank of around 45,000 - 50,000 to get into even lower NITs. And to get a rank in this range, you need at atleast around 95.5 - 96 percentile .

To give you an idea of qualifying cut off, JEE mains 2020  qualifying  CUT OFF percentile to be eligible for jee advanced is given below for different category

>>>> General :-     90.3765335

>>>> GEN-EWS :-  70.2435518

>>>> OBC-NCL :-  72.8887969

>>>> SC     :-           50.1760245

>>>> ST :-                39.0696101

>>>> PwD :-            0.0618524
